Extraction Methods Explained
Although it might seem simple, the way unrefined coconut oil is extracted plays a big role in its quality and benefits. Whenever you choose cold-pressed oil, you get oil that’s squeezed mechanically without heat. This method keeps the oil’s natural flavor, aroma, and nutrients intact, giving you a richer, healthier product. Oils extracted with heat could lose some of these benefits and develop a different taste or smell. Since unrefined oils undergo minimal processing, they stay pure and free from chemicals. Understanding how your oil is extracted helps you pick one that fits your health goals and taste preferences. So, paying attention to extraction methods guarantees you enjoy all the goodness coconuts have to offer.
Organic Certification Importance
After understanding how extraction methods impact the quality of unrefined coconut oil, it’s equally essential to evaluate whether the oil carries an organic certification. At the time you choose organic-certified coconut oil, you’re opting for a product made without synthetic pesticides, herbicides, or fertilizers. This means the oil supports both your health and the environment. Organic certification, like USDA Organic, guarantees strict farming standards that lead to purer, higher-quality oil. Plus, organic oils usually come from non-GMO coconuts, preserving traditional farming. You’ll also benefit from richer nutrients and antioxidants since organic farming keeps the soil healthier. On top of that, these certified oils undergo tougher testing, so you can trust their safety and integrity. Picking organic oil isn’t just better for you—it’s kinder to the planet, too.

Nutritional Content Highlights
Anytime you choose unrefined coconut oil, you’re opting for a product that keeps many of its natural nutrients intact, which makes a significant difference in how it benefits your body. This oil contains medium-chain triglycerides, or MCTs, which provide quick energy and might support metabolism. It also holds antioxidants that help protect your cells and promote general wellness. Since unrefined coconut oil goes through gentle extraction without chemicals, you avoid harmful additives, keeping your diet clean and pure. The healthy fats inside can support heart health and help balance cholesterol as you use it in moderation. Plus, it’s a versatile choice for many diets like vegan, paleo, and gluten-free, so it fits smoothly into your lifestyle without any fuss.
Skincare And Haircare Uses
You’ll find that the same natural nutrients that make unrefined coconut oil a great choice for your diet also make it a fantastic option for your skin and hair. Its high fatty acid content lets your skin absorb it quickly, leaving it soft and glowing without feeling greasy. You can use it as a body moisturizer or a nourishing treatment for dry patches. For hair, this oil works wonders as a conditioner, improving shine and making strands easier to manage. Just keep in mind in case you’re prone to acne, it’s best to avoid using it on your face since it may clog pores. Beyond moisturizing, you can also try it as a gentle makeup remover or a soothing massage oil to relax tired muscles.
Packaging And Storage Tips
Several key factors play a role in keeping your unrefined coconut oil fresh and effective for as long as possible. Initially, pick oils packaged in dark glass or opaque containers to shield them from light, which can deteriorate the oil’s quality. Store your coconut oil in a cool, dry spot away from sunlight to avoid oxidation. Always tighten the lid after use to limit air exposure, which leads to rancidity. While refrigeration isn’t needed, it assists when your home is warm, keeping the oil solid and extending its shelf life. Don’t forget to check the expiration date and use the oil within that period for the best benefits. These simple steps help you enjoy the rich, natural goodness of your coconut oil longer and better.
